Resumen: "Harper's Young People, December 30, 1879" by Various is an illustrated periodical publication aimed at a younger audience, reflecting themes relevant to children during the late 19th century. This installment presents a collection of stories, poems, and illustrations designed to entertain and educate young readers, encapsulating the spirit of childhood exploration and moral lessons characteristic of that era. The content of this issue includes various short stories and literary pieces such as "The Brave Swiss Boy" about fidelity and friendship, and poems celebrating winter festivities. It follows the journey of Walter, a Swiss boy devoted to his master during tumultuous times, illustrating themes of loyalty and kindness. The issue also discusses annual traditions like New Year's celebrations, as well as enchanting stories like "The Fairy's Token" and engaging narratives of adventure and moral teaching, making it a rich collection for young readers to reflect upon and enjoy.
